Schott Nelson20 Parka Jacket: BlackThe Nelson Parka from Schott leans into the brands utilitarian DNAfunctional, straightforward, and built with that unmistakable East Coast toughness. Cut from durable polyester, it balances insulation and mobility with a clean, slightly structured silhouette. Very Good - But Conclusion Derails
Format: Paperback
Gaventa wrote an intriguing introduction to the book of Romans.
She begins by setting up what we can know about the setting, and likewise critiques some overreach in some other treatments.
The chapters which traces significant themes of sin/salvation; righteousness; worship; community; and the Jewish problem throughout the book. The threads she knits together move past the simplistic, and are convincing.
Where she loses me is in the conclusion. Her argument that "all" is necessarily universal as it stretches to salvation seems to ignore much of what Paul himself wrote in Romans.
Yes, sin is universal. Salvation is universally available. But universal availability doesn't suggest universal application.
